A stationary engine is an engine whose framework does not move. They are used to drive immobile equipment, such as pumps, generators, mills or factory machinery. The term usually refers to large immobile reciprocating engines, principally stationary steam engines and, to some extent, stationary internal combustion engines.Other large immobile power sources, such as steam turbines, gas .

Landini was born out of Giovanni Landini's machine shop. Landini had been building farm machinery since 1884, and had been building steam and internal-combustion engines prior to World War One. Landini's sons carried on the business, building their first tractor in 1925 using a hot-bulb diesel engine.

A windmill is a structure that converts the energy of wind into rotational energy by means of vanes called sails or blades. Centuries ago, windmills usually were used to mill grain (), pump water (), or both. There are windmills that convert the rotational energy directly into heat. The majority of modern windmills take the form of wind turbines used to generate electricity, or windpumps used ...

Nov 21, 2012· How Does A Motorcycle Carburetor Work? Suvro Sen November 21, 2012. A motorcycle carburetor is a device that blends air and fuel for an internal combustion engine. Carburetors depend upon differences in atmospheric pressure to aid in their task of mixing air with fuel.

combustion engine, and (ii) Internal combustion engine. 2.0 External combustion engine: It is the engine designed to derive its power from the fuel, burnt outside the engine cylinder. Here combustion process uses heat in the form of steam, which is generated in a boiler, placed entirely separate from the working cylinder.
